Marcie Dean is a Sound Architect, the founder of LovEvolve Music, and a pioneer bridging the gap between science and spirit. For twenty years, she was a Senior UX Design Leader building enterprise systems for tech giants like IBM and AWS. But Marcie doesn’t teach "career pivots"—she teaches rebirth after total annihilation.
In a devastating window of time, Marcie’s world was shattered. She watched her soulmate drown while heroically saving his son. Upon returning from grief leave, she was laid off by AWS, instantly losing her 20-year corporate identity. Before she could catch her breath, she lost her brother to a fatal overdose. Stripped of her love, her career, and her blood, Marcie didn't break. She listened.
Answering a divine calling, she cashed out her entire corporate retirement and bet it all on a vision from the other side. Over the last two years, she has channeled and produced over 400 genre-bending "Sonic Medicine" tracks. Today, Marcie uses her deep systems-thinking and proprietary spirit frequencies to manually reset the human nervous system—healing neurodivergent children, burned-out entrepreneurs, and those navigating impossible grief. She is living proof that our deepest tragedies are the exact blueprints for our greatest technological and spiritual breakthroughs.
